1、为什么使用副本集?
1)数据冗余,容灾
2)高可用
复制集原理:
https://yq.aliyun.com/articles/64?spm=5176.8091938.0.0.MFE7rL
mongodb同步原理解析
http://mongoing.com/archives/3076
2、副本集的各个节点概述
primary 节点负责数据读写,secondary节点备份primary节点上的数据,artbiter节点不会从primary节点同步数据,
artbiter的作用:只是用于投票,用于选举出primary节点
mognodb的同步是secondary节点拉取primary中的oplog来回放同步数据